(a) Prior to seeking the State Public Works Board establishment of the scope and cost, the Judicial Council shall submit a report to the Joint Legislative Budget Committee describing the scope, budget, schedule, number of courtrooms, number of secure holding cells, and square footage of administrative support space to be constructed or renovated. If the Joint Legislative Budget Committee fails to take any action with respect to each report within 30 days after submittal, this inaction shall be deemed to be approval for the purposes of this section, and the Judicial Council is authorized to proceed to acquire real property and complete preliminary plans. (b) (1) Upon certification of the availability of funds within the State Court Facilities Construction Fund and the establishment of the project scope and cost by the State Public Works Board, notwithstanding any other provision of law, the Judicial Council is authorized to acquire real property and to complete preliminary plans for the superior court capital outlay projects adopted by the Judicial Council on October 24, 2008, identified in the Update to Trial Court Capital-Outlay Plan and Prioritization Methodology, or most recent version thereof. (2) It is the intent of the Legislature that funding for working drawings and construction be appropriated in the next annual Budget Act following approval by the State Public Works Board of preliminary plans completed pursuant to paragraph (1). (3) The scope and cost of the projects, including augmentations, authorized by this section shall be subject to approval and administrative oversight by the State Public Works Board pursuant to Section 13332.11 or 13332.19. For purposes of this section, the availability of an augmentation for each individual project shall be calculated based on the total capital outlay cost as established by the board. (c) (1) The Judicial Council shall submit to the Senate Committee on Budget and Fiscal Review and the Assembly Committee on Budget a long-term fund condition statement for the State Court Facilities Construction Fund in conjunction with any future funding request for capital outlay to demonstrate that there is sufficient revenue to fully support all existing debt or capital outlay obligations as well as the full project cost for the proposed project for which the Judicial Council requests funding. (2) This subdivision shall not apply to a capital outlay request pertaining to the construction of the new court facility projects approved in the Budget Act of 2018.
